Job Description

The Data Scientist for the Office of the Provost at Radford University will lead data-driven initiatives to optimize student success, career readiness, and institutional effectiveness. This role involves managing and integrating data from platforms like the RU Data Warehouse, Assessments, Handshake, Banner, Raiser’s Edge, Internbridge, Hanover, and Lightcast, developing systematic data collection plans, and creating actionable insights through advanced analytics and visualization tools such as Python, SQL, Snowflake, Power BI, Tableau, etc. The idea candidate will possess strong project management skills, experience with data warehousing, and a deep understanding of database management. The ideal candidate will also need strong problem solving and communication skills. They will collaborate with various departments to ensure accurate data reporting and support the strategic goals of the university, particularly in tracking and enhancing student engagement and experiential learning outcomes as well as supporting the Curriculum Lifecycle and the Strategic Plan. Reporting to the Director of Institutional Effectiveness, this position will also be responsible for benchmarking equitable student access and participation, with the ability to compare metrics with the Commonwealth and national data.

Required Qualifications

• Master’s degree required in Data Science, Statistics, Computer Science, or related field.
• Experience in project management, benchmarking, data collection and analysis, data warehousing/data modeling, relational databases, data visualization techniques, forecasting and reporting. Strong understanding of database management systems and ETL processes.
• Experience in relationship management and data integration.
• Experience in Machine Learning techniques such as classification, regression, decision trees, neural nets, large language models, recommender systems, natural language processing, clustering, anomaly detection, sequential pattern discovery, text mining, and familiar with the latest trends and applications of generative AI.
• Experience with open source or commercial data visualization tools such as Tableau, Power BI, etc., and ability to create interactive, user-friendly compelling dashboards and reports.
• Ability to effectively manage competing priorities in a complex work environment, focusing on high-value activities.
• Expertise in statistical analysis, hypothesis testing and predictive modeling.
• Basic understanding of software testing, User Acceptance Testing (UAT), Snowflake, and web development principles to effectively communication and collaborate with technical teams.
• Motivated Self Starter, comfortable navigating through ambiguity to evaluate complex data and analyze data from multiple angles and deliver insights that directly impact the University.
• Demonstrated ability to thrive in a fast-paced environment and make independent decisions exercising sound judgement.
• Meticulous with demonstrated writing, editing, verbal communication, organizational, and analytical skills.
• Demonstrated ability to lead a group toward the successful completion of a project.
